GEORGETOWN — Sussex Technical High School Digital Publishing and Graphic Design Technologies students Alana Furst, Emilie Mozingo and Theo Richardson were selected to be part of the Pacem in Terris Traveling Peace Youth Art Exhibition.

Their work was chosen by community leaders when it was displayed at the seventh annual Pacem in Terris Visionary Peace Youth Art Exhibition at the Wilmington Public Library in January. The judges selected the pieces with the strongest messages of peace to be part of the traveling show.

The three Sussex Tech students were selected from 550 submitted works.

Their art will be displayed through November at over 20 locations, including state service centers, libraries and courthouses. The students also received recognition at a celebratory event in April.
